#240d83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#240d83 is composed of 14.1% red, 5.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 90.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 251.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 28.2%. #240d83 color hex could be obtained by blending #481aff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#240d83 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#240d83 has RGB values of R:36, G:13,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2362755.

Shades and Tints of #240d83
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f5f3fe is the lightest one.
